Interactive generation of feature contours on surfaces: A minimal paths approach

Abstract/Summary:
The interactive specification of curves on surfaces having specific properties presents a number of technical challenges including the geometric representation of surface and curve models; the specification of desirable curve properties and the incorporation of user direction and supervision. Existing techniques for generating curves on surfaces are either completely automated, and therefore limit the range of resulting curves, or completely user driven, which makes the precise specification of certain feature curves impractical. We introduce the novel use of 2D image processing techniques for generating shortest paths, crest lines, minimal paths and iso-contours on surfaces. Feature curves are characterized as geodesics with respect to a Riemannian metric defined on the surface. This representation allows the user to easily specify intrinsic or extrinsic surface features through the specification of a scalar field over the surface. Our interactive method, based on the 2D method called Live-wire, allows the user to adaptively moderate the precision with which they specify the curve, and the automatic control that they relegate to the algorithm. This allows for a seamless transition between user specification of free-form contours and the automated computation of optimal feature contours on a surface. This technique was designed for computer aided surgical planning and simulation, where precise surface based measurements and the detailed specification of surgical cutting operations are required. We demonstrate the effectiveness of our new method by generating feature curves on the surfaces of several geometric and biological shapes.
